The story kicks off with King Philip IV of France, known as the Iron King (hence the title). He is cold, ruthless, and has just destroyed the powerful Knights Templar for their gold. But the Templars didn't go quietly. As the Grand Master is burned at the stake, he curses the King and his descendants for thirteen generations. When searching for the best digital edition, focus
